Electric Cargo Bikes: The Ultimate Guide

Electric cargo bikes, also known as e-cargo bikes or ecargo bikes, are revolutionizing urban transportation.

These electric-assisted bicycles are specifically designed to carry cargo and passengers, providing an eco-friendly alternative to cars for errands and commuting.

What are ECargo Bikes?

Ecargo bikes are electric-assisted bicycles built to haul cargo. They have:

  • A powerful electric motor and battery to help propel the bike, especially when loaded down with cargo
 
  • A long wheelbase for stability when carrying heavy loads
 
  • Front or rear racks, baskets, and other cargo storage areas to hold items
 

The electric motor provides pedal assistance, meaning it only engages when the rider is pedaling. The motor gives the rider an extra boost to make hauling cargo easier. 

Many Ecargo bikes can carry hundreds of pounds of cargo with stable handling due to their sturdy frame design and the low center of gravity from the cargo storage.

WHAT ARE SOME OF THE Benefits of ECargo Bikes?

Electric cargo bikes offer many benefits over cars and even regular bikes:

Environmentally Friendly

E-cargo bikes produce no emissions, reducing your carbon footprint for local transportation. They help improve air quality and reduce noise pollution.

Save Money

Electric cargo bikes have very low operating and maintenance costs compared to cars. You‘ll save on gas, insurance, parking fees and more.

Convenient

Cargo bikes provide door-to-door transportation for errands without worrying about parking. Many models stand upright when parked for easy loading/unloading.

Fun and Healthy

Riders still pedal assist electric bikes, so they provide light exercise. Electric cargo bikes are quite enjoyable to ride!

Versatile

With various storage options, electric cargo bikes can carry kids, pets, groceries, gear and more. They provide an auto alternative for many short trips.

WHAT ARE THE Types of  ECargo Bikes?

There are several different electric cargo bike designs to meet various cargo hauling and riding needs:

Long John or Front Loader

The “long john” design has a large cargo area between the handlebars and front wheel. Ideal for carrying kids and larger items. Easy to load but longer length can challenge handling.

Longtail

Longtail e-cargo bikes have an extended rear rack for mounting cargo behind the rider. Very versatile design but has a longer wheelbase.

Midtail

Midtail electric cargo bikes have a shorter rear rack than longtails. More compact and nimble but lower cargo capacity.

Trike or Tadpole

Tadpole trikes have two wheels in the front and one in the back. The rear cargo area carries the load low for better stability. Great for heavy loads but not as nimble.

Bullitt Bike

Inspired by an iconic French delivery bike, these compact front-loaders carry cargo in a bin fixed to the frame. Very maneuverable.

WHAT ARE THE Main Components OF AN ECARGO BIKE?

Electric cargo bikes contain similar components as other electric bicycles, just sized up for cargo hauling needs:

Motor

More powerful mid-drive or hub motors from 500-1000W move all that weight. High torque is important for getting heavy loads moving.

Battery

Higher capacity 36V to 48V batteries from 10-20Ah provide extended range to transport cargo longer distances. Often designed for easy removal.

Frame

Steel or aluminum frames provide durability. Custom frame designs ensure cargo stability. Increased wheelbase length improves handling with loads.

Racks/Storage

Large front racks or rear racks with various rail or basket attachments allow flexible cargo carrying and securing. Some bikes also tow trailers.

Brakes

Heavy duty hydraulic disc brakes or drum brakes provide the stopping power necessary for loaded bikes.

Wheels

26” wheels or smaller 20” wheels may be used to keep the load lower to the ground. Wider tires and puncture protection add stability.

Accessories

There are many accessories available for customizing your electric cargo bike: rain covers, passenger seats, tie-downs, adjustable kickstands, extra batteries and much more.

WHAT ARE THE DIFFERENCES BETWEEN  ECargo Bikes AND Regular Ebikes?

While electric cargo bikes have similarities with regular electric bikes, the differences are game-changing:

  • Carrying Capacity: Electric cargo bikes can carry hundreds of pounds of cargo, while regular ebikes max out around 300 lbs capacity including rider weight.
 
  • Range: E-cargo bikes need high capacity batteries (10-20Ah) and sometimes dual batteries to travel respectable distances when loaded down. Expect real-world range of 20-60 miles depending on conditions and load.
 
  • Motor Power: mid-drive motors from 500W to 1,000W give electric cargo bikes the torque necessary to handle substantial loads on steep hills.
 
  • Frame and Components: Heavy duty specialty frames, wheels, racks, brakes and accessories support cargo loads of 100-400+ lbs depending on the e-cargo bike model. Regular ebikes aren’t built for that.
 

While electric cargo bikes are more expensive than regular ebikes, they can truly replace a car for many local trips due to their cargo and passenger carrying capabilities.

WHAT ARE THE COSTS OF AN  ECargo Bike?

Electric cargo bikes range in price from about $2,000 up to $10,000 depending on the size, battery range, components and accessories. Here are some averages:

 

Type Price Range
Entry-Level $2,000 – $3,500
Mid-Range $3,500 – $5,000
High-End $5,000 – $10,000+
 

Many electric cargo bike companies offer financing options to offset the upfront cost and allow you to pay over time. There are also some federal ebike tax credit and rebate incentives available.

WHAT ARE THE LAWS REGARDING ECargo EbikeS?

Electric cargo bikes are subject to ebike laws, which vary by state, province and country. Most jurisdictions follow similar guidelines:

  • 20 mph max motor assist speed
 
  • Motor power under 750W
 
  • No throttle or throttle use limitations
 
 

However, many regions are updating laws to accommodate faster Type 3 ebike speeds. Several states exempt Ecargo bikes from motorcycle helmet laws. Check your local region‘s regulations.

Using caution is advised when riding loaded  Ecargo bikes around pedestrians or bicyclists. Safety accessories like mirrors, reflectors and lights are highly recommended.

WHAT ARE SOME Tips for Riding  ECargo Bikes?

Here are some useful electric cargo biking tips:

  • Test ride multiple electric cargo bikes without cargo to see how they handle before buying
 
  • Start off loading lightly as you get accustomed to the handling dynamics
 
  • Carry cargo low and centered for maximum stability
 
  • Distribute weight evenly between sides, front and rear
 
  • Let the motor do the hard work, no need to pedal excessively
 
  • Charge the battery after every use for maximum battery health
 
  • Shift to lower gears for better torque when tackling hills
 
  • Attach bright safety flags for increased visibility
 
  • Consider a second battery for really long trips or backup
